If you are looking for entertainment off the golf course for yourself or partner, there are a wide range of activities and attractions in the region.

 

The local town of Bridport is a beautiful seaside village just 5 minutes from Barnbougle. With pristine, family friendly beaches, tennis courts, nature walks and cafes Bridport is perfect for an afternoon outing.

 

Barnbougle Fishing Charters are now avaiable with our local pro and keen fisherman Brett Partridge. Try your luck out in the Bay or spend an evening setting lines at the river mouth, cooking your fresh catch on a bonfire on the secluded beach.

 

If fly fishing is your preference, head up to the central highlands with Trout Territory Guided Fishing Tours. Discover the secret of fishing for Wild Brown and Rainbow Trout in the lowland streams and central highland lakes of Tasmania and take in the rugged beauty of the Great Western Tiers.

 

Visit seven of Australia's best cool climate vineyards all within close proximity of Barnbougle. Pipers Brook is world renowned for its wines, just next door is Jansz,home to Australia?s best sparkling wine. Across the road is Dalrymple Vineyard and other nearby vineyards include Delamere, Brook Eden, Clover Hill and Bay of Fires.

 

Bridestowe, the Southern Hemisphere's largest lavender farm is only 25 minutes away with a gift shop and interpretive farm tours.

 

In Launceston attractions include the Cataract Gorge, Roman Spa and Baths, Seaport Boardwalk, museums and art galleries and just of town are the Treetop Adventures at Hollybank.
